When I ran srsenb, I encountered the following warning and the srsenb cannot start.

[WARNING] [MULTI_USRP] Could not set RX rate to 11.520 MHz. Actual rate is 11.703 MHz
[WARNING] [0/DDC#0] The requested decimation is odd; the user should expect passband CIC rolloff.
Select an even decimation to ensure that a halfband filter is enabled.
Decimations factorable by 4 will enable 2 halfbands, those factorable by 8 will enable 3 halfbands.
decimation = dsp_rate/samp_rate -> 21

I have added "-DUSE_LTE_RATES=ON" when building srsran, and added "base_srate=30.72e6" in the enb configuration file. My device is USRP X410.

It seems that my srsenb does not use standard LTE rate. How to set this?
